Factors to Consider When Hiring Connecticut Home Builders
Experience and Reputation
One of the most crucial aspects to consider when hiring a builder is their track record in the industry. Research their past projects and look for client testimonials that speak to their reliability and quality of work. Builders who have a strong presence in the Connecticut market often showcase their success through online portfolios, testimonials, and case studies. Always ask for references and check online reviews to gauge their reputation.
Customization Options Available
Each homeowner has different needs and design preferences, making customization essential. Assess whether a builder actively involves clients in the design process and offers a range of materials, layouts, and finishes. Flexibility in customization can truly elevate a home, distinguishing it as an individual expression of style.
Budget and Cost Estimates
Understanding your budget is vital before entering into discussions with builders. Request detailed quotes and breakdowns from potential builders. Inquire about hidden fees, changes in material costs, and potential contingencies. Having a clear budget will help you prioritize needs versus wants and reduce stress during construction.

The Custom Home Building Process
Initial Consultation and Design
The journey begins with a consultation where you and your builder discuss ideas, inspirations, and overall goals for your new home. During this phase, builders may use computer-aided design (CAD) software to create initial layouts and 3D models, which help visualize the project. Collaborating with an architect during the early stages ensures you receive a customized solution that suits your lifestyle.
Construction Phase Insights
Once plans are finalized, the construction phase starts, typically involving site preparation, foundation work, framing, and more. Regular communication during construction is crucial. Many builders provide online project management tools that allow clients to monitor each phase, see timelines, and address any changes swiftly.
Post-Build Support and Services
After completing the home, many builders offer post-build services such as warranty maintenance, additional customization options, and even landscaping services. A builder’s commitment to ongoing support can make all the difference in the overall experience of building a home.
Frequently Asked Questions About Connecticut Home Builders
What Is the Typical Timeline for Building?
The timeline for constructing a home in Connecticut varies significantly based on design complexity, size, and site conditions. On average, building a custom home can take 6-12 months. Pre-construction phases like design and permitting may add additional time.
What Are the Average Costs Involved?
Cost estimates for building in Connecticut vary widely. According to current market analysis, the average to build a custom home ranges from $125 to $800 per square foot, depending on material choices and finishing touches. It’s prudent to create a comprehensive budget that includes land acquisition, permits, and contingency funds for unexpected expenses.
How to Ensure Quality in Construction?
Quality assurance is key to a successful project. Begin your quality assurance process through due diligence, such as checking a builder’s past work and obtaining references. During construction, maintain open lines of communication and schedule regular site visits. After project completion, ensure that all agreed-upon standards are met and that all aspects of your home function as expected.
